Dictionary Results for lighted
1. light - verb · make lighter or brighter; "This lamp lightens the room a bit" Synonym(s): illume, illumine, light_up, illuminate Hypernym(s): lighten, lighten_up
2. light - verb · begin to smoke; "After the meal, some of the diners lit up" Synonym(s): light_up, fire_up Hypernym(s): ignite, light
3. light - verb · to come to rest, settle; "Misfortune lighted upon him" Synonym(s): alight, perch Hypernym(s): land, set_down
4. light - verb · cause to start burning; subject to fire or great heat; "Great heat can ignite almost any dry matter"; "Light a cigarette" Synonym(s): ignite Hypernym(s): burn, combust
5. light - verb · fall to somebody by assignment or lot; "The task fell to me"; "It fell to me to notify the parents of the victims" Synonym(s): fall Hypernym(s): fall, return, pass, devolve
6. light - verb · alight from (a horse) Synonym(s): unhorse, dismount, get_off, get_down Hypernym(s): descend, fall, go_down, come_down
7. light - verb · start or maintain a fire in; "fire the furnace" Synonym(s): fire, ignite
8. lighted - adjective · set afire or burning; "the lighted candles"; "a lighted cigarette"; "a lit firecracker" Synonym(s): lit Antonym(s): unlighted
9. lighted - adjective · provided with artificial light; "illuminated advertising"; "looked up at the lighted windows"; "a brightly lit room"; "a well-lighted stairwell" Synonym(s): illuminated, lit, well-lighted
